What companies run services between La Latina, Spain and Comillas Pontifical University, Spain?
Metro de Madrid operates a subway from Opera to San Bernardo every 10 minutes. Tickets cost €1–2 and the journey takes 3 min. Alternatively, Empresa Municipal de Transportes operates a bus from Cuesta De La Vega to Ventura Rodríguez every 5 minutes. Tickets cost €1 and the journey takes 14 min.
